About This Piece

"Vissvētā Māte" by Poļu koļenda is an elementary-level piano piece with a duration of approximately 34 seconds. An elementary-level piece suitable for developing pianists. Introduces more varied rhythms, basic chord patterns, and expanded hand positions while remaining accessible. This arrangement is ideal for pianists with 1-2 years of experience. Poļu koļenda's composition showcases eighth notes and dotted rhythms and key signatures up to 2 sharps/flats, making it an excellent choice for developing these essential skills.

Vissvētā Māte is a traditional folk piece that celebrates the themes of spirituality and reverence. The piece is often performed in a choral setting, highlighting its melodic beauty. It embodies the rich cultural heritage of Latvian music.
